Agents

AI agent reasoning and tool selection tests planning, tool choice, and self-diagnosis capabilities. These skills are crucial for autonomous ticket triage systems and complex agent workflows where models must decide which tools to use, plan multi-step processes, and diagnose when things go wrong. This represents some of the most challenging tasks as they require open-ended reasoning and decision-making.
